The residual current device with overcurrent protection EV32-63 is applicable to residual operating current with rated voltage 230 V/400 V, frequency 50/60 Hz and rated current up to 63 A. It is used to protect against electric shock, as well as overcurrent and short circuit protection for lines in buildings or similar places. It can also provide protection against fire hazards caused by fault currents that arise due to damage to electrical equipment. The circuit breaker is applicable in areas such as industry, commerce, high-rise buildings, civil constructions, etc.

Detailed Description / Key Features:

  • Dual Protection in One (RCBO): The Ev32-63 model combines two critical protective functions. It reliably protects against electric shock from earth fault currents (RCD function with 30mA sensitivity) while effectively preventing equipment damage and fire hazards caused by overload or short circuit (MCB function with C-characteristic). This integration saves space in the distribution board and simplifies wiring.
  • For Three-Phase Systems (3P+N): This RCBO is designed for three-phase electrical installations with a neutral conductor (4-pole), ensuring robust and comprehensive protection for powerful appliances and circuits in homes, commercial spaces, and light industry.
  • High Sensitivity 30mA: With a rated residual current of 30 mA, the RCBO Ev32-63 provides excellent personal protection against electric shock. This is a standard requirement for protecting socket circuits, bathrooms, and other areas where there is an increased risk.
  • Type A for Modern Electronics: Thanks to Type A, it reliably responds not only to AC but also to pulsating DC residual currents. This makes it essential for protecting circuits powering modern electronics such as frequency converters, electric vehicle chargers, computers, LED lighting, and devices with rectifiers.
  • C-Characteristic (32-63A): The "C" tripping characteristic ensures optimal response to medium current peaks, which are typical for starting motors, transformers, or EV charging stations. It is available in rated current variants from 32A to 63A, allowing flexible selection according to the specific requirements of your installation.
  • Robust Construction and Easy Installation: Designed for DIN rail mounting, ensuring quick and safe installation into any standard distribution board. High-quality materials and precise manufacturing guarantee a long service life and trouble-free operation.

Technical Specifications:

  • Product Type: Residual Current Circuit Breaker with Overcurrent Protection (RCBO)
  • Model: Ev32-63
  • Number of Poles: 3P+N (3 Phases + Neutral conductor)
  • Rated Current (In): 32A – 63A (depending on the specific variant, please select from the menu)
  • Rated Residual Current (IΔn): 30 mA
  • RCD Type: A (sensitive to AC and pulsating DC components)
  • Tripping Characteristic: C
  • Rated Short-Circuit Breaking Capacity (Icn): E.g., 6 kA (to be completed by manufacturer's data, typically 6kA or 10kA)
  • Rated Voltage: 230/400 V AC
  • Mounting: On DIN rail (EN 60715)
  • Standards: EN 61009-1, IEC 61009-1
  • Operating Temperature Range: -25°C to +40°C
  • Protection Degree: IP20 (when mounted in a distribution board)
